1-liner, College Basketball, Courts, Legal 30 Comments »Tubby Smith and Minnesota: The Golden Gophers appear to be on the rise – they reached the NCAA tournament last year for the first time since 2005 – and Tubby Smith is bringing in high-profile recruits to the program. Problem: They keep getting in trouble. JUCO transfer Trevor Mbakwe, who is supposedly a force, won’t play until his December court case (assault) is complete. Royce White, a freshman who was Minnesota’s Mr. Basketball last year, was arrested Oct. 13 for shoplifting and fifth-degree assault at Macy’s in the Mall of America. Did a 6-foot-8 guy think he could steal $100 worth of merch and get away with it? Assuming these two guys are playing by Jan. 1, the Gophers – who return all their best talent from last year – should still be looking at about 24-25 regular season wins (the out-of-conference schedule is a joke) and another NCAA berth.
